Insulated Cross Arms Market size was valued at USD 1.5 Billion in 2022 and is projected to reach USD 2.5 Billion by 2030, growing at a CAGR of 7% from 2024 to 2030.
The Insulated Cross Arms Market is experiencing significant growth due to the increasing demand for safer and more reliable electrical transmission systems. Insulated cross arms are crucial components in power distribution networks, designed to provide physical support for overhead power lines while preventing electrical faults caused by direct contact with other conductive materials. These cross arms are utilized in various applications, primarily across low and high voltage lines, power plants, substations, and other power distribution infrastructure. The market's growth is fueled by the rising demand for electrical energy, investments in renewable energy, and the ongoing modernization of grid systems across both developed and emerging economies.

Substations play a crucial role in the distribution of electricity, acting as points where electrical power is stepped down from high voltage transmission lines to lower voltage levels for residential and industrial use. Insulated cross arms are integral to ensuring the smooth operation of substations, as they help secure power lines and reduce the risk of electrical faults. The demand for substations has been growing in tandem with the expansion of power generation capacity, especially in developing countries and regions experiencing rapid industrialization and urbanization. Substations are increasingly being modernized to accommodate advanced technologies such as smart grids, which in turn drives the need for reliable insulated cross arms that can support the advanced power distribution infrastructure required for these systems.

Frequently Asked Questions:
What are insulated cross arms used for?
Insulated cross arms are used to support overhead power lines, preventing electrical faults caused by contact with conductive materials and ensuring safe and reliable electricity transmission.
Why is the Insulated Cross Arms Market growing?
The market is growing due to the increasing demand for reliable and safe power distribution systems, particularly in areas investing in renewable energy and electrical grid modernization.
What materials are used to make insulated cross arms?
Insulated cross arms are typically made from materials such as fiberglass, composite polymers, and steel, which provide durability and electrical insulation properties.
How do insulated cross arms help prevent electrical faults?
Insulated cross arms help prevent electrical faults by providing a physical barrier between power lines and other conductive materials, reducing the risk of short circuits or fires.
Are insulated cross arms used in low voltage lines?
Yes, insulated cross arms are widely used in low voltage lines to ensure safe distribution of electricity in residential, commercial, and industrial areas.
What role do insulated cross arms play in substations?
Insulated cross arms help secure and support power lines in substations, ensuring the safe transfer of electricity between high voltage transmission and lower voltage distribution systems.
